Webb14 mars 2024 · The marketup formula is as follows: Markup % = (selling price – cost) / cost x 100 Where the markup formula is dependent on, Selling Price = the final sale price Cost = the cost of the good Learn more in CFI’s financial analysis courses online! Webb26 okt. 2024 · You can also choose a markup percentage and multiply it by the cost of your product or service to set your selling price. To use markup to find your selling price, use the following formula: Selling Price Using Markup = (COGS X Markup Percentage) + COGS. Markup example. Let’s say you sell desks for $700.
